Immunogen: This antibody was prepared by repeated immunizations with recombinant human IL-1ß produced in E.coli. The MW of the recombinant 153 aa IL-1ß was 17 kDa with the N-terminal amino acid at position alanine 117. This cleavage site is generated by the IL-1ß converting enzyme (ICE, capase-1).

Western blot showing detection of recombinant human IL-1ß by Rocklands anti-IL-1ß antibody. Recombinant human IL-1ß was loaded on to an SDS-PAGE gel at 0.1 µg and after separation, transferred to nitrocellulose. The expected band is approximately 18 kDa in size. The membrane was blocked with 1% BSA in TBST for 30 min at RT, followed by incubation with primary antibody diluted 1:1,000 in 1% BSA in TBST overnight at 4C. After washes, the blot was reacted with secondary antibody HRP Goat anti-Rabbit IgG antibody diluted 1:40,000 in blocking buffer (p/n MB-070) for 30 min at RT. Data was collected using Bio-Rad VersaDoc 4000 MP imaging system.
